1. 程式人生 > 實用技巧 >bug提交及跟蹤流程

bug提交及跟蹤流程

Bug的跟蹤管理

指派bug:

  1. 優先看bug是不是某需求的,指派給對應需求的開發負責人
  2. 如果無法區分是哪個需求的問題,專案老大指派

常見的筆試面試題:

  1. 公司的bug是如何進行跟蹤的?
  2. 遺漏bug?遺留bug?
  3. Bug的生命週期?(筆試題)
  4. 你提交一個bug,開發說不是,如何處理?
  5. 你在發現bug並確認不該的過程中,對於復現率不高,偶發bug如何處理?
  6. 有沒有你印象深刻的bug,bug的原因/bug當時怎麼解決的?

測試工具:禪道

禪道中生成報表用來寫測試報告

如何提交一個高效bug

發現bug後,提交到bug管理平臺,提交一個bug包含哪些內容?

Bug標題:標題要清晰簡潔;如果沒有選擇功能模組,最好在標題中標註功能模組,讓檢視bug的人員清楚地知道你要表達的意思,bug

的功能模組+bug的操作+bug的結果

重現步驟:簡單寫下發現bug的測試過程,羅列下,能知道開發重現這個bug,附上測試資料

實際結果:出現bug的結果,貼上bug截圖、日誌截圖

預期結果:記得寫清楚預期

Bug型別和嚴重程度:便於後續測試結果分析,bug的統計

Bug測試環境,例如什麼系統,那個版本,相容性問題,難以重現問題

附件:日誌檔案、檔案測試資料,圖片,崩潰日誌檔案等

Bug的處理狀態

  1. 已經指派的bug

已經指派給開發,請大家注意自己的bug走向,隨時關注並進行跟蹤!如果一直沒有修復,提醒開發修改,以免開發忘記;如果已經修復等待測試環境更新後進行驗證。催著改bug。

  1. 已解決的bug

等待測試環境更新後進行驗證,驗證通過則關閉;驗證不通過則重新開啟指派給開發。

  1. 重複的bug

先去檢視下是否跟開發指定的bug重複?如果確定是重複則關閉;如果不重複,說明原因,重新開啟指派給開發。

  1. 不是缺陷

確認開發環境是否跟測試環境一致,如果如開發所說不是缺陷則進行關閉;如果確認是缺陷跟開發溝通,溝通未達一致找產品確認,確認是bug註明情況並再次指派給開發。

  1. 無法重現

確認開發環境是否跟測試環境一致?包括操作步驟、瀏覽器、環境、特定賬號、輸入資料等,如果多個版本驗證之後,如開發所說重現不了,依據bug的嚴重程度跟產品、開發一起確認關閉;如果找到重現原因,註明清楚並再次指派給開發。

  1. 不予解決

找產品經理進行確認。確認不予解決進行關閉;確認需要解決請備註原因並開啟指派給開發。

  1. 設計如此

找產品經理進行確認。確認設計如此進行關閉;確認是問題,備註原因重新指派給開發。

  1. 延期修改

請看下bug嚴重程度,是否影響當前版本釋出?與產品經理進行確認。不予延期請根據情況進行啟用與情況說明;確認延期則做好記錄,後續版本進行關注——不關閉